The Water Damage Restoration Process: How We Get the Job Done
Our team’s process for Water Damage Restoration in Tooele, UT, is designed to be efficient, effective, and stress-free. We understand that every minute counts when dealing with water damage, which is why we’ll respond to your call within 60 minutes. From there, our experienced technicians will begin the restoration process, using top-notch equipment and a detailed timeline to ensure that your property is back to normal in no time.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team will assess the damage and create a customized plan to address the affected areas. This step is crucial in determining the extent of the damage and identifying potential safety hazards. We’ll use specialized equipment, such as thermal imaging cameras, to detect hidden water damage and ensure that no areas are overlooked.
Step 2: Water Removal and Extraction
Our crew will use industrial-grade pumps and vacuums to remove standing water and extract moisture from the affected areas. This step is critical in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th. We’ll also use specialized equipment, such as desiccant-based machines, to dry out carpets and other materials.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been removed, our team will focus on drying and dehumidifying the affected areas. This step is essential in preventing mold growth and ensuring that your property is completely dry. We’ll use specialized equipment, such as air movers and dehumidifiers, to speed up the drying process and reduce the risk of secondary damage.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Our crew will thoroughly clean and sanitize all affected areas, including walls, floors, and personal belongings. This step is crucial in preventing the spread of bacteria, mold, and other microorganisms that can cause health hazards. We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ning products and specialized equipment to ensure that your property is safe and healthy.
Step 5: Inspection and Testing
Before completing the restoration process,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that all areas are dry, clean, and safe. We’ll also perform testing to verify that the air quality has been restored and that there’s no further risk of mold growth or other health hazards.

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Restoration
Water damage can be a silent enemy, hiding in plain sight until it’s too late. But by recognizing the warning signs early on, you can prevent costly repairs and even health hazards. Here are some common signs that show you need Water Damage Restoration services: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it’s essential to investigate further. Our team can help you identify the source of the odor and provide a detailed report of the affected areas.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ice that your floors are uneven, warped, or buckled,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ly. Our team can help you identify the source of the damage and provide a customized solution to restore your floors to their original condition.
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ings
Water stains on walls or ceilings can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ice any water stains, it’s essential to investigate further to find out the extent of the dam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the stain and provide a detailed report of the affected areas.
Soggy or Saturated Furniture
Soggy or saturated furniture can be a sign of water damage. If you notice that your furniture is wet, soggy, or has a musty smell,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ly. Our team can help you identify the source of the damage and provide a customized solution to restore your furniture to its original condition.

Water Damage Restoration Cost in Tooele, UT
The cost of Water Damage Restoration services in Tooele, UT,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here’s a breakdown of typical price ranges for different services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Planning | $500 – $2,500 | The extent of the damage and the location of the affected areas. |
| Water Removal and Extraction | $1,000 – $5,000 | The amount of water and the type of equipment needed.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,500 – $6,000 | The size of the affected area and the number of equipment needed.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| The type of materials affected and the level of cleaning required. |
| Inspection and Testing | $200 – $1,000 | The complexity of the inspection and the number of tests required. |
